ML2 8AY is a small residential postcode area in Scotland, spanning 16.8 hectares. It is a compact cluster of homes, likely serving a local community with a mix of housing types. The area is positioned near key amenities, including five retail outlets such as Morrisons Cambusnethan and Iceland Wishaw, as well as five railway stations, including Wishaw and Shieldmuir. This proximity to shops and transport links suggests a practical, commuter-friendly environment. With broadband and mobile coverage scores of 82 and 80 respectively, residents can expect reliable digital connectivity, supporting both remote work and everyday internet use. Living in ML2 8AY provides access to a range of nearby amenities within practical reach. The area is served by five retail outlets, including Morrisons Cambusnethan and Iceland Wishaw, offering everyday shopping needs. For those seeking convenience, Lidl Cambusnethan adds to the variety of grocery options. The presence of multiple railway stations, such as Wishaw and Shieldmuir, ensures easy access to public transport, supporting both local and regional travel.
